In this episode, we dive deep into Candy's remarkable transformation from the corporate tech world to building one of Portland's most unique pizzerias in a converted craftsman home. Her engineering background shines through every aspect of her operation - from creating temperature-controlled "bubble homes" for sourdough starters to designing ultra-efficient kitchen workflows that pump out 350+ pizzas on busy nights with just four back-of-house staff.
